Acing your first NZ nursing interview
How to prepare, what panels really ask, and how to stand out with confidence on the day.
Your interview is where the panel decides whether you will fit their ward, not just whether you can do the job. Preparation turns nerves into confidence.
What panels look for
New Zealand employers value cultural safety, communication, and a patient-centred mindset as much as clinical skill. Expect scenario questions about teamwork, escalation, and handling difficult situations.
Use the STAR method
Structure your answers around Situation, Task, Action, and Result. It keeps your stories concise and shows the panel your clinical reasoning rather than just your conclusion.
Questions to prepare
- Tell us about a time you advocated for a patient.
- How do you handle disagreement with a senior colleague?
- What does cultural safety mean to you?
- Describe a clinical error or near-miss and what you learned.
